Former Alaska resident Noy Whitlock, 68, died Jan. 31, 2009, in Chewelah, Wash.Noy was born Sept. 10, 1940, in Phitsanulok, Thailand, and was raised in Thailand.She met Darrell Whitlock in September 1971 while he was serving in the Air Force.
